## Account Recovery — Bouncehawk Processor

If the Bouncehawk service account gets locked (usually after repeated auth failures during bounce bursts), do not reprovision. Stop the worker pool, clear the failed-auth counter in the ops console, then restart with the recovery flag. Release manager signs off before re-enabling outbound classification. Recovery requires the standby passphrase, which follows this line.

unlock words, bawef-kahap: sorax-sorir-quenys-aldok

Subject: Handover — Nightfill scheduler

Deni,

Taking over Nightfill as of Monday. Plugin authors register backfill jobs via the manifest; cron syntax only, UTC. Reject anything touching the ledger tables without review. Retries cap at three; failures page the queue owner, not us. Docs live in the Larkspur wiki. Plugins validate against the staging database, reachable with the following connection string.

warehouse DSN: cockroachdb://holvan_svc:viOKuRy@db-3e1a.plorvaforge.corp:5432/istius

**Q: My plugin keeps tripping the read-replica lag alarm on Tindermere — what gives?**

Usually it's polling too aggressively. Back off to one query per 30 seconds and the alarm settles. If it keeps firing, the replica may need a manual resync, which requires unlocking the ops console with the recovery passphrase shown below.

unlock words, fafog-tajop: fendor-kasix

Handover — shuttle-bus gate, Perrow Court. Morning cover: the gate reader on the visitor side has been flaky since Tuesday, so drivers may buzz reception when the 07:40 shuttle arrives. Facilities (Dorna's team) are aware and promise a fix by Friday. Until then, wave the shuttle through manually and log each opening in the gate book under the desk. If the reader does accept input, staff should use the override code below.

staff pass of badup-kawig = bdg-TYN-3

Team — the Vexbridge user module split ships tonight. Login, profile, and session endpoints move to the new userd service; the monolith proxies for two weeks, then hard cutover. Expect brief session resets around the deploy window. For customer reports, check userd status first, not the monolith dashboard. Known issue: avatar uploads may 404 for ~10 minutes post-deploy. Escalations go through the usual rotation. Reference this rollout in tickets using the build token below.

build token for tawif-bahip: htk31_68bba16e1afabfef4ecc69408c06f16